days. What you will do: Team Introduction: The Perception team is
responsible for developing CV/ML algorithms to understand the
surroundings of ego vehicles in real time , including obstacle
detection, online mapping, and scene understanding. The perception
system takes inputs from multiple sensors across time, and outputs
various obstacle-level and scene-level understandings for
downstream modules such as prediction and planning, etc. In the
